
Campfire campsites in Wales
A great day out in the Welsh countryside just isn't complete without sinking down around the campfire to chat, laugh and refuel with gooey marshmallows. It's the ideal way to stay warm and toasty as you take in the views and get everyone together to share the outdoor adventure. These campsites with campfires in Wales know that a big part of your experience is that crackling fire, so glowing cheeks and full bellies are guaranteed.
